In answer to your question about the Deadalus and the Prometheus, in the original Macross series, the SDF-1 was INTENDED to dock with the ARMD ships (which you see getting blown away i episodes 1 and 2). And if you want to know what it would've looked like with those for "arms," just check the picture you chose for your Mecha Tournament title splash.
